Tape a 1-foot by 1-foot square of plastic sheeting (plastic kitchen wrap will do) to the … WebJan 17, 2024 · Fit the foam boards side-to-side. Butt the edges against each other. Install the furring strips horizontally on the face of the insulation. The furring strips will rest on top of the foam, with a 3/4-inch gap between the drywall and the foam insulation. Use the drill and concrete screws to attach the furring strips.

WebMar 17, 2024 · Yes, there is a special type of drywall for basements. It has a standard core and mold-resistant face and back paper. What is an alternative to drywall? There are many alternatives to drywall, for example, plaster and lath, tile, wahoo wall, metal sheet, oriented strand board, magnesium oxide board, adobe brick, fiber-reinforced plastic. WebMar 16, 2024 · Spray the mold with a mixture of 1 part baking soda and 5 parts water for a mild cleaner. Spray the mold with straight vinegar for a stronger cleaner, or a mixture of equal parts vinegar and water. Combine a small amount of detergent with water to make a gentle cleaning agent. WebNov 1, 2024 · Furring strips. If you want to skip the studs and drywall altogether, you just need some basic structure for your basement walls. Furring strips can offer that rigid support. In their simplest form, furring strips are 1-inch by 3-inch pieces of wood.
